The Intensifying Collapse of Online Trust
According to a report by NBC News, experts have raised concerns about a significant decline in online trust, a phenomenon they attribute to the increasing influence of artificial intelligence (AI). This development has been described as an intensification of a 'collapse' of trust, highlighting a critical issue in the digital landscape.

Implications of Trust Erosion
The erosion of trust online poses several threats:
- User Skepticism: As AI becomes more prevalent, users may become increasingly skeptical of online interactions and information.
- Impact on Digital Services: Trust is a cornerstone of digital interactions, and its decline could affect the adoption and effectiveness of AI-driven services.
